Tips for Protecting Children's Privacy

In today's digital age, it is more important than ever to protect children's privacy. With social media and other online platforms, it is easier than ever for predators to target children. By following these tips, you can help to protect your children's privacy and keep them safe online.

Tip 1: Talk to your children about the importance of privacy.

Children need to understand why it is important to protect their privacy. Talk to them about the potential dangers of sharing personal information online, such as identity theft, cyberbullying, and stalking.

Tip 2: Teach your children how to protect their personal information.

Teach your children how to create strong passwords and how to keep their personal information private. Remind them to never share their passwords or personal information with anyone, even their friends.

Tip 3: Be aware of the privacy settings on social media and other online platforms.

Make sure that your children's privacy settings are set to the highest level of protection. This will help to prevent strangers from seeing their personal information.

Tip 4: Respect your children's privacy.

Do not share your children's personal information without their permission. This includes their name, address, phone number, and email address.

Tip 5: Monitor your children's online activity.

Keep an eye on your children's online activity. This will help you to identify any potential problems, such as cyberbullying or inappropriate content.

Tip 6: Report any suspicious activity to the authorities.

If you see any suspicious activity online, such as someone trying to contact your child or pretending to be your child, report it to the authorities immediately.

Tip 7: Encourage your children to talk to you about anything.

Let your children know that they can talk to you about anything, even if they are embarrassed or scared. This will help them to feel comfortable coming to you if they have any concerns about their privacy.

Summary: By following these tips, you can help to protect your children's privacy and keep them safe online.
